Capital Budgeting
The process used by companies to evaluate and prioritize investments in long-term assets based on their potential to generate profit.
Cost of Capital
The rate of return a company must pay to its creditors and shareholders for the use of their capital.
Subjective Approaches
Methods or considerations based on personal opinions, interpretations, feelings, or judgments rather than objective facts or analysis.
Pure Play Approaches
Investment strategies that focus on companies that specialize in a particular product or service, excluding diversified or conglomerate firms.
